Three people in hospital after crash

A man has been arrested after a three car crash in Gloucestershire which resulted in a woman and two men being airlifted to hospital.

The accident happened on the B4008 at Standish, between Stonehouse and junction 12 of the M5 (North-West of Stroud), closing the road for five hours.

It is believed that the male driver of a Nissan Primera gave a positive breath test and is being questioned by the police.
The woman was airlifted to Frenchay Hospital near Bristol and her two male passengers were taken to Cheltenham General Hospital.

The occupants of the third car are believed to have been uninjured.
